The Indiana War Memorial has a very large and high-quality museum inside.
The museum seems packed into the available space.
The museum highlights early Indiana history from a different perspective than those emphasized in other parts of the country (such as the surrender of Fort Sackville).
The museum also presents voluminous history and artifacts relating to Indiana's contributions to and sacrifices on behalf of various conflicts up until the present day. The exhibits are static and non-interactive, though, and vary in quality. Exhibits on more recent conflicts seem notably less organized than those on those from prior centuries.
Someone interested in history could easily spend several hours here; young children may enjoy some parts but not others.

It rises up 210 feet and reachable via a flight of steps and towers over almost five blocks of war memorials and monuments. One of the largest collections outside of Washington DC.
Inside the museum there were three levels to explore. I was welcomed at the front desk even though I was about 10 minutes earlier than opening. I received a quick overview and then went on a self exploration.
The Shrine was upstairs which was a solemn room with blue stained glass windows and ceiling lights. One of the largest flags hung from the ceiling below a large star and above a large granite altar. Reliefs adorned all four walls and gave progressive details about American involvement in WWI until the end of the war. Also highlighted were portraits of key allied participants. A large fan was running continuously since it was stuffy inside the shrine.
Heading down to the basement, this was where the museum showcased many artifacts and storyboards starting from the American Revolution and covering every war in chronological order. It was well curated and detailed covering many aspects of the wars, profiles of people and mini dioramas. At the very end I got close up to an attack Cobra helicopter, humvee and canon. There was a ton of items to see and read so make sure you spend enough time here.
On the main floor after exiting the museum, I explored the exhibits dedicated to the wars in the Middle East, 9/11 and the USS Indianapolis. An auditorium was also open. Before leaving, I spent some quality time with volunteers in the Radio Room. The equipment was restored and the guys were a source of great knowledge about ships and communication equipment.
Well worth the time.

Seems to be some confusion in the answers. Some seem to be referencing the Soldiers and Sailors Memorial in Monument Circle. The OP asked about the Indiana War Memorial. If the OP meant the S&S Memorial..,then maybe an hour to go to the top and then visit the Civil War Museum in the basement. But if the OP meant the Indiana War Memorial...then two hours minimum to visit the various exhibits therein and do them justice. I spent a good 20-30 minutes in the shrine room just sitting and soaking in the majesty. Do go therein the morning if possible as the Shrine Room isn't air conditioned and is stuffy in the hot afternoon. Everywhere else is air conditioned though. Great place and a must see.
